The hexadecimal color code #1B9B17 corresponds to the code RGB( 27, 155, 23 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,11 level), green (at 0,61 level) and blue (at 0,09 level). Its brightness is 34% and its saturation is 74%. It is composed of red at 13%, green at 75% and blue at 11%. The dominant component is green.
